World War, a short animated film by Vincent Chai, was the winner of the ‘Best Animation Award’ at the 21st Malaysian Film Festival, and one of the runners-up in the ‘Global HD Animation Contest’ on Mytoons.
Amazingly, Vincent created this film for his final degree project at the University Of Hertfordshire.

Japan is a favorite destination for tourists worldwide. It has quietly but strongly emerged as a hot favorite of the tourists round the year. A holiday vacation in Japan begins from the New Year and continues till the next New Year! In fact, the Japanese businesses all shut down from January 1 to January 3 as people use this holiday time to spend time together with their loved ones. The Japanese give a lot of prominence to this holiday period and is locally called 'shogatsu' or 'oshogatsu'. At the end of the year the Japanese celebrate with typical year forgetting parties called 'bonenkai parties'. Keyword research can be tedious and time consuming but extremely important. You know all the traditional (free) keyword tools:
Keyword Discovery (one of my favorite)
Wordtracker
Adwords External Keyword Tool
While I would like to argue that you have better things to do when launching a startup, keyword research is critical. The following tools represent keyword information in a more appealing way and will help expand your search for new keywords.
The first tool is called Quintura.
You insert the word you want to search and Quintura produces search results (powered by Yahoo XML) and a word cloud (on the left). The word cloud shows all keywords that are related to that term per search engine results.
Quintura is also great as a competitor keyword search tool. If you search the URL (ex. startuphustle) of a competitor, you will get a word cloud of terms that relate to that site. From the test I have run it is fairly accurate.

Kids today are so enamored with TV, video games, and computers that they're -- at best -- missing out on many of the simple joys of childhood, and at worst are increasing their risk of at least 15 different side effects, including obesity, cancer, diabetes, aggressive behavior, and more.There's absolutely no reason for your children to be watching two hours of TV a day -- as 83 percent of kids 6 and under do. Even 90 percent of kids under the age of 2 watch TV, even though it can interfere with their rapidly developing brains, which need back-and-forth interaction during this crucial period.
